Top definition
Something totally awesome that makes a total dick head stand out.

Another term for a really attractive girl.

An awesome comeback
Dude: Wow that girl is Frashizzle

Meany: Your such a dick!
Dude: Frashizzle!
Meany: *runs away crying*
by LegoDude101 March 12, 2011
Get the mug
Get a Frashizzle mug for your papa Manafort.